Common Deep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undations to prevent further settling.
Pier and beam repair - reinforces or replaces wood supports to ensure structural integrity.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to reduce shifting and movement.
Mudjacking and slab leveling -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ces.
Deep wall anchors - stabilizes basement or foundation walls affected by shifting or bowing.
Pier drilling and installation - installs deep supports to prevent foundation movement and maintain stability.
Deep Foundation Repair Questions
What is deep foundation repair? Deep foundation repair involves stabilizing and strengthening the supporting structures beneath a building to prevent settling, shifting, or sinking.
When is foundation repair necessary? Repair may be needed if there are signs such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What types of projects require deep foundation services? Common projects include addressing settlement issues, repairing damaged piers, or reinforcing foundations affected by soil movement.
How does deep foundation repair benefit property owners? Proper repair helps maintain structural integrity, prevents further damage, and supports long-term property value.
